As for your question, here is an extract from a piece Alan has written for our site:
Future Simple Back to "will" and "shall". With these two words plus the infinitive of a verb you can express: a future fact, a sudden decision, an offer, a threat, a promise, an opinion about the future, a probability especially after think, suppose, expect, doubt if.
Here are a few examples:
Tomorrow will be my birthday. It's all right I'll get the shopping. I will take you in the car if you like. I'll stand by you whatever happens. I suppose we'll manage without the car.
